Price vs Performance

The price really does make this seem like a budget product, but its feature set alone is really impressive. This hasn’t been built to be cheap, it’s been built to be good. The Pixart sensor delivers reliable performance and an impressive tracking range. Albeit, it’s bloody hard to find a bad sensor these days, the market has come along so far in recent years. The same with the switches, the 50M rated Omrons feel great, and have a nice tactile feel, but again, it’s all quality components here.

The mouse also has a unique look to it that matches the AGON range. This tells me the mouse has been purposefully designed to meet AOCs requirements. They haven’t just gone to a factory and put their sticker on the box. This is an AGON mouse and it looks and feels the part for sure. While it’s not built to say, eSports standards, it’s hardly lacking in build quality and performance either.

Should I Buy One?

If you’re looking for a stylish, comfortable and fantastically affordable mouse, the AOC AGM700 ticks all those boxes. However, the addition of being fully programmable, having three built-in profiles, multi-zone RGB lighting, a sniper button, and a weight tuning system really take things to the next level.
